Dear MHCA Parents,
We are excited to share an improvement to our enrollment process that will make re-enrolling your child quicker and easier in the years ahead.
Beginning this year, Mountain Home Christian Academy will be moving to continuous enrollment. This means that instead of completing a full re-enrollment process each spring, families will sign a one-time Continuous Enrollment Agreement indicating their intent to remain enrolled at MHCA from year to year unless they notify us otherwise.
How this benefits you:
Saves you time: When spring re-enrollment opens, enrollment will be automatic, eliminating the need to complete online paperwork.
How this benefits MHCA:
Better planning: Continuous enrollment helps us more accurately plan staffing, class sizes, and resources for the upcoming school year.
Today, you have received a Continuous Enrollment Agreement digitally to review, sign, and submit. You will find that agreement HERE! We can also send home a paper copy of the agreement for families who prefer to sign and return it in hard copy, just communicate with the school office.
Once this agreement is on file, re-enrollment this spring will be automatic unless you communicate with MHCA that you will be withdrawing a student.
Thank you for partnering with us and for your continued trust in Mountain Home Christian Academy. If you have any questions about continuous enrollment, please feel free to contact the school office.
